How Many Amps Does A Microwave Use?

WebA 700-watt microwave will use 5.8 amps at 120 volts and 2.9 amps at 240 volts. But if you have a 110-volt electrical system, the amperage will be slightly higher at 6.4amps. … WebAnswer (1 of 3): With 120 volts, it would use 12.5 amps. With 110 volts, it would use just under 13 2/3 amps. With 240 volts, 6 1/4 amps. With 220 volts, just over 6.8 amps.
